The Tuffbond® 47771 epoxy adhesive by Hernon Manufacturing is a high-performance, two-component, 100% solid system with a one to one ratio and room temperature cure. This versatile adhesive works seamlessly on composite, metal, plastic, stone, and wood substrates. With industry-standard compliance (ISO-9001), it offers exceptional shear strength (2,000 to 4,500 psi) and a thermal conductivity of 0.65 W/m·K. Ideal for applications like tank lining, marine coating, and potting electrical components, it boasts excellent resistance to organic acids and bases, outstanding adhesion, and durability.

General Information General Information
This product is not recommended for use in pure oxygen and/or oxygen rich systems and should not be selected as a sealant for chlorine or other strong oxidizing materials.

Storage Storage
Tuffbond® 47771 should be stored in a cool, dry location in unopened containers at a temperature between 45ºF to 85ºF (7ºC to 29ºC) unless otherwise labeled. Optimal storage is at the lower half of this temperature range. To prevent contamination of unused material, do not return any material to its original container.

Cured Performance Cure Time Steel At 22 Degree Celsius C
24 h
Cured Performance Note For Shear Strength
Shear Strength on lap-shear specimens tested according to ASTM D1002
Cured Performance Shear Strength
2,000 to 4,500 psi
Properties Cured Coefficient Of Thermal Expansion K 1 Af
240 x 10--6
Properties Cured Coefficient Of Thermal Expansion K 1 Be
18 x 10--6
Properties Cured Glass Transition Temperature Tg
77 ºC
Properties Cured Hardness Shore D
70 to 80
Properties Cured Test Method For Coefficient Of Thermal
American Society for Testing and Materials (ASTM) D696
Properties Cured Test Method For Hardness Shore D
American Society for Testing and Materials (ASTM) D2240
Properties Cured Thermal Conductivity
0.65 W/m·K
Properties Cured Working Life At 25 Degree Celsius C Tem
40 to 60 min
Properties Uncured Hardener Chemical Type
Amine
Properties Uncured Hardener Color
Light Amber
Properties Uncured Hardener Mix Ratio
1 Part
Properties Uncured Hardener Specific Gravity At 25 Degre
1.00
Properties Uncured Hardener Viscosity At 25 Degree Celsi
60,000 to 70,000 cP
Properties Uncured Resin Chemical Type
Epoxy
Properties Uncured Resin Color
Black
Properties Uncured Resin Mix Ratio
1 Part
Properties Uncured Resin Specific Gravity At 25 Degree C
1.19
Properties Uncured Resin Viscosity At 25 Degree Celsius
60,000 to 70,000 cP
